Методы получения / установки MyEclipse - PullRequest
2 голосов
/ 27 марта 2009

Мне нужно знать, какой язык используется в коде шаблона, который используется для генерации методов получения / установки в MyEclipse.

1) Я хочу использовать мой метод статической утилиты в коде шаблона метода получения / установки метода myeclipse. 2) Я хочу вызывать мой служебный метод, только когда тип данных поля - String.

Ответы [ 2 ]

1 голос
/ 01 мая 2009

Скорость используется во всех шаблонах.

0 голосов
/ 26 января 2010

Окно> Настройки> Java> Редактор> Шаблоны позволят вам добавить новые шаблоны для вашего кода. Вы можете создать там шаблоны, и если вы назовете его StringGetterSetter, все, что вам нужно будет сделать, это набрать «str ctrl-space enter» и он вставит методы.

Вы можете использовать шаблоны установки / получения в Window> Preferences> Java> Code Code> Шаблоны кода> Code> Getter Body в качестве основы для копирования.

Полагаю, вы бы предпочли настроить их так, чтобы они автоматически определяли, когда тип является строкой, и настраивали, какой код вставлен. Я не думаю, что здесь есть переменные, которые скажут вам тип устанавливаемого / получаемого поля. Функция elemType доступна в разделе «Редактор> Шаблоны», что позволяет выполнять более сложные проверки.

(я использую MyEclipse 8.0)

...